NPP reiterates Keheliya must be interrogated over Immunoglobulin deal

23 December 2023 12:00 am Views - 133

By Ajith Siriwardana

Claiming that only a few officials of the Health Ministry could not have struck a massive deal of USD 2.5 million when importing substandard Immunoglobulin injections without any involvement of the subject minister, the National People’s Power (NPP) reiterated yesterday that former health minister Keheliya Rambukwella must be interrogated regarding the incident.


Former NPP MP Dr. Nalinda Jayatissa told a news conference that Minister Rambukwella must have given at least oral instructions if not for written instructions regarding the import.


“We heard that several health ministry officials under arrest have said that the import was made with the instructions of Minister Rambukwella. We know that several officials alone cannot do a transaction of this nature. It is a massive deal of USD 2.5 million. This supplier also is not someone who is capable of handling a massive deal of this amount. He is a blacklisted supplier,” he said.

Dr. Jayatissa questioned why the CID was so late to record a statement from Minister Rambukwella regarding the incident, adding that the minister may know much about the deal.


“If the investigations into this fraud were conducted properly, it would lead to the disclosure of more deals connected to this. I am sure this investigation, if properly done, will be an eye-opener to initiate investigations into many more former health ministers.
